Web17 mei 2000 · Arsenal have won the title three times under his stewardship. The third championship, in 2004, was remarkable for the fact that they went unbeaten throughout the entire league season, a Premier League record. Web7 jul. 2024 · Arsenal’s legendary manager, Arsene Wenger has won 21 trophies in his career yet. In addition to managing the Gunners, he has also been at the helm of clubs like AS Monaco and Nagoya Grampus. His major contribution to football, however, came while at Arsenal, where he spent over 22 years, winning 17 trophies.
